Output 340ba141af74d9698fcb265463211093f48fb4567b630cdf31a3a0d5b6aaf6e3:0

value
595558
script pubkey
OP_0 OP_PUSHBYTES_20 cb75d3e009656712bd38eba57659ce72de010cb2
address
bc1qed6a8cqfv4n390fcawjhvkwwwt0qzr9jhvdhny
transaction
340ba141af74d9698fcb265463211093f48fb4567b630cdf31a3a0d5b6aaf6e3
spent
true